基于线程的Java程序自动并行转换技术  被引量:4

Thread-Based Automatic Parallel Conversion Technique for Java Program

在线阅读下载全文

作  者:刘英[1] 刘磊[2] 张乃孝[1] 

机构地区:[1]北京大学数学科学院信息科学系,北京100871 [2]吉林大学计算机科学系,吉林长春130023

出  处:《软件学报》2001年第3期390-397,共8页Journal of Software

基  金:国家自然科学基金资助项目!(6 99830 0 1);教育部骨干教师基金资助项目&&

摘  要:Java程序的并行化研究是一个重要课题 .提出一种 Java程序的自动并行转换技术 ,并充分利用 Java语言本身提供的多线程机制 ,通过操作冲突性检测等方法将串行化的 Java程序自动转化成并行化程序 .使得转化后的并行化程序在多处理机操作系统的支持下 ,能在共享内存的多处理机系统上运行 ,从而提高了程序的运行效率 .The study of parallelism for Java program is one of the most important subjects at present. In this paper, a kind of automatic parallel conversion technique is given. The serial Java program is transformed to parallel program utilizing the multithreading mechanism and testing technique of commutativity operations. The parallel program after transforming can run in the supercomputer with multi-CPU under the multi-processor operating system, which will enhance the programs' efficiency.

关 键 词:面向对象 程序设计 线程 程序自动并行化 JAVA语言 

分 类 号:TP311.1[自动化与计算机技术—计算机软件与理论]

 

参考文献:

正在载入数据...

 

二级参考文献:

正在载入数据...

 

耦合文献:

正在载入数据...

 

引证文献:

正在载入数据...

 

二级引证文献:

正在载入数据...

 

同被引文献:

正在载入数据...

 

相关期刊文献:

正在载入数据...

相关的主题
相关的作者对象
相关的机构对象